Output ded1fb2cbe605c0cc7cdddc56ce18d644eb10d25e60f1c5beb80d9af3e789210:10

value
19835594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dbbeacea9ec6ab73606b7f0b3421147719d2939 OP_EQUAL
address
38n352o6Ff2qbq5J8gPAqydXD5RPchdHzx
transaction
ded1fb2cbe605c0cc7cdddc56ce18d644eb10d25e60f1c5beb80d9af3e789210
spent
false

65 Sat Ranges